Another Million Mile Contest - UAL
 
Haven't seen this one posted yet. Here's another million mile contest I ran across this morning - one million UAL miles:

http://www.ual.com/site/primary/1,10017,1026,00.html#

Biggest drawback is that it's a daily entry contest - runs through 6/30/02. On the plus side, no states are excluded. It's also open to residents of Argentina, Australia, France, Germany, Hong Kong, Japan, and the United Kingdom. You "must be enrolled in the United Airlines Mileage Plus Program in order to receive the United Airlines Mileage Plus Miles."
